Former Kisii town mayor Aloyce Moseti has asked gubernatorial aspirants from Kitutu Masaba constituency, Charles Mochama and Walter Nyambati to come together and decide who will vie for the Nyamira gubernatorial seat or else lose to the incumbent Governor John Nyagarama.
Addressing the mourners at Kemera village in Kitutu Masaba, Moseti accused Nyagarama of failing to deliver his manifesto for the last four years and hence cannot be entrusted with the county's leadership.
"We won't be blinded by these tents he has sent us here today for the function, I too can afford to hire them, let him forget our votes. Mochama and Nyambati should decide on who will be our flag-bearer from this constituency." said Moseti on Friday.
Both Nyambati and Mochama who attended the funeral received criticisms from mourners of being mute on farmers issues especially coffee farmers from the area who got Sh1 payment per kilo for their produce.
